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PULL 5/8] checkpatch: emit a warning on file add/move/delete

From: Joe Perches <joe@perches.com>
Whenever files are added, moved, or deleted, the MAINTAINERS file
patterns can be out of sync or outdated.
To try to keep MAINTAINERS more up-to-date, add a one-time warning
whenever a patch does any of those.

Conflicts:
QEMU WARN() only takes one argument, drop the 'type' value in the
first argument.
Signed-off-by: Stefan Hajnoczi <stefanha@redhat.com>
---
scripts/checkpatch.pl | 12 +++++++++++-
1 file changed, 11 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/scripts/checkpatch.pl b/scripts/checkpatch.pl
index 20d5b62586..84bdf53af7 100755
--- a/scripts/checkpatch.pl
+++ b/scripts/checkpatch.pl
@@ -1185,7 +1185,7 @@ sub process {
my $in_header_lines = $file ? 0 : 1;
my $in_commit_log = 0; #Scanning lines before patch
-
+ my $reported_maintainer_file = 0;
my $non_utf8_charset = 0;
our @report = ();
@@ -1390,6 +1390,16 @@ sub process {
}
}
+# Check for added, moved or deleted files
+ if (!$reported_maintainer_file && !$in_commit_log &&
+ ($line =~ /^(?:new|deleted) file mode\s*\d+\s*$/ ||
+ $line =~ /^rename (?:from|to) [\w\/\.\-]+\s*$/ ||
+ ($line =~ /\{\s*([\w\/\.\-]*)\s*\=\>\s*([\w\/\.\-]*)\s*\}/ &&
+ (defined($1) || defined($2))))) {
+ $reported_maintainer_file = 1;
+ WARN("added, moved or deleted file(s), does MAINTAINERS need updating?\n" . $herecurr);
+ }
+
# Check for wrappage within a valid hunk of the file
if ($realcnt != 0 && $line !~ m{^(?:\+|-| |\\ No newline|$)}) {
ERROR("patch seems to be corrupt (line wrapped?)\n" .
